Real Trump Coins denies launching GOLD token, blames ‘bad actors’
Trump-linked Real Trump Coins said it did not authorize the launch of GOLD or any other digital token, according to Cointelegraph. The statement came as questions continued over the status of the project’s X account, related domains and the concentration of GOLD’s token supply. The company attributed the situation to “bad actors,” but the supplied report does not identify those individuals or provide further details about the alleged activity. The dispute adds uncertainty around the relationship between Real Trump Coins and the GOLD token, while leaving the project’s online accounts and associated domains under scrutiny. No information was provided on GOLD’s price, trading venues, supply distribution figures or any official replacement token.
